Browse Source

初始化

dsx 2 years ago
parent
commit
6b5e5ed6fd

+ 20 - 0
xxl-job-admin/pom.xml

@@ -18,11 +18,30 @@
 				<type>pom</type>
 				<scope>import</scope>
 			</dependency>
+
+			<dependency>
+				<groupId>com.alibaba.cloud</groupId>
+				<artifactId>spring-cloud-alibaba-dependencies</artifactId>
+				<version>2.2.7.RELEASE</version>
+				<type>pom</type>
+				<scope>import</scope>
+			</dependency>
+
 		</dependencies>
 	</dependencyManagement>
 
 	<dependencies>
 
+		<dependency>
+			<groupId>com.alibaba.cloud</groupId>
+			<artifactId>spring-cloud-starter-alibaba-nacos-discovery</artifactId>
+		</dependency>
+
+		<dependency>
+			<groupId>com.alibaba.cloud</groupId>
+			<artifactId>spring-cloud-starter-alibaba-nacos-config</artifactId>
+		</dependency>
+
 		<!-- starter-web:spring-webmvc + autoconfigure + logback + yaml + tomcat -->
 		<dependency>
 			<groupId>org.springframework.boot</groupId>
@@ -76,6 +95,7 @@
 	</dependencies>
 
 	<build>
+		<finalName>${artifactId}</finalName>
 		<plugins>
 			<plugin>
 				<groupId>org.springframework.boot</groupId>

+ 2 - 0
xxl-job-admin/src/main/java/com/xxl/job/admin/XxlJobAdminApplication.java

@@ -2,11 +2,13 @@ package com.xxl.job.admin;
 
 import org.springframework.boot.SpringApplication;
 import org.springframework.boot.autoconfigure.SpringBootApplication;
+import org.springframework.cloud.client.discovery.EnableDiscoveryClient;
 
 /**
  * @author xuxueli 2018-10-28 00:38:13
  */
 @SpringBootApplication
+@EnableDiscoveryClient
 public class XxlJobAdminApplication {
 
 	public static void main(String[] args) {

+ 5 - 0
xxl-job-admin/src/main/resources/application-test.properties

@@ -0,0 +1,5 @@
+spring.application.name=job-admin
+spring.cloud.nacos.server-addr=120.24.144.164:8848
+spring.cloud.nacos.namespace=4dkankan-v4-test
+spring.cloud.nacos.config.namespace=${spring.cloud.nacos.namespace}
+spring.cloud.nacos.discovery.namespace=${spring.cloud.nacos.namespace}